    While not a directly on point of the OP. I have a Puma. Fitted 4.11's to suit the 35's. result is 8% shorter than factory 1.221 TC, 3.54 and 235's. It sat a little over 2200 rpm at 100 khp and felt over geared. i fitted 1.1 to the TC which dropped the rpm to 2000 at 100 kph (same as factory combo). The result is a shift into 4th on steep hills and no chance of holding 6th on any hill. Even on flat country roads i find i have to put the boot into it more than before to maintain speed. What i save in fuel by lower rpm, i spend because i need a heavier foot. While the numbers suggested i would be fine, the real world result was a truck that is gutless. Sometimes the number lie.
